Transaction d9364928c4224ac16a63bc354d45db0013bb21837e575f547cc1d3ff0349e73c
1 Input
1 Output
-
d9364928c4224ac16a63bc354d45db0013bb21837e575f547cc1d3ff0349e73c:0
- value
- 30515900
- script pubkey
- OP_0 OP_PUSHBYTES_20 95950ffe367a42e2ab87d31ed77dcd6bf13a584d
- address
- bc1qjk2sll3k0fpw92u86v0dwlwdd0cn5kzdxphl9v